Rybelsus, a breakthrough medication for type 2 diabetes, operates through a unique mechanism that sets it apart from other treatments. Patients might wonder how a daily oral pill can significantly influence blood sugar levels. Rybelsus contains semaglutide, a GLP-1 receptor agonist that increases insulin secretion in response to elevated blood sugar. This function occurs in a glucose-dependent manner, meaning it activates only when glucose levels rise, thereby minimizing the risk of hypoglycemia, which often concerns patients using diabetes medications.
Rybelsus also slows gastric emptying, allowing for a more controlled release of glucose into the bloodstream after meals. This slower release fosters better appetite control, aiding patients in managing their weight effectively. Many diabetes sufferers find this aspect particularly helpful. Unlike injectable GLP-1s, Rybelsus offers the convenience of oral administration, removing barriers associated with needles, which appeal to many patients who might feel apprehensive about injections.
In clinical trials, patients using Rybelsus reported better overall glycemic control compared to those on placebo. Alongside its benefits, some users experienced Rybelsus side effects like nausea and digestive discomfort. Nausea often occurs when the body adjusts to new medications, but most find that these symptoms decrease over time, allowing them to continue their treatment without significant disruptions.
